Why Choose a Treadmill for Home Workouts?
Treadmills use a range of workout options, whether it be walking, running, or running. They supply a regulated environment where one can monitor their speed, distance, and calories burned. Key benefits of owning a treadmill consist of:
- Convenience: Workout whenever you desire without the need to go outside.
- Security: Minimized risk of accidents associated with outdoor running.
- Weatherproof: No more worries about rain, snow, or severe temperatures.
- Variety: Many treadmills offer pre-programmed exercises and customizable options.

Picking the Right Treadmill: Key Considerations
Choosing the ideal treadmill is necessary for accomplishing your physical fitness objectives. Here are a couple of things to think about:
Space: Measure the location you have offered for your treadmill to prevent a purchase that won't fit.
Budget: Establish how much you're ready to spend. Quality treadmills differ extensively in cost.
Weight Capacity: Ensure the treadmill's max user weight is ideal for you and any other possible users.
Features: Consider what functions are crucial to you, like pre-programmed exercises, incline settings, and connection alternatives.
Guarantee: An excellent guarantee can safeguard your investment. Try to find treadmills with a solid warranty on parts and labor.
